Sorry, let me explain again.

I did the following to reproduce this behavior (On Arch Linux and Ubuntu
16.04):

(1) Installed Zsh (Arch Linux: Git; Ubuntu: zsh 5.1.1)
(2) Removed every local configuration file and checked if files (/etc/zsh/)
are empty:
      /etc/zsh/{zshrc,zlogin,zlogout,zprofile,zshenv}
      ~/.zshrc
(3) Open a terminal with zsh as shell & "cat /proc/cpuinfo"
(3) Horizontally resize the terminal window to the minimum and slowly
resize it back to the normal size
(4) Repeat (3) until you see that the content of the cpuinfo get deleted or
overwritten by some text
